Nutritional value of peanut butter

Each 100g of peanut butter will provide you with:

  • Calories: 588 calories
  • Carbohydrate: 20g
  • Fat: 50g
  • Protein: 25g

2. Fat

50% of the fat in peanut butter is monounsaturated fat, 30% is polyunsaturated fat consisting of Omega-6 and oleic acid, and the remaining 20% ​​is saturated fat.

Although saturated fat is considered the “culprit” of cardiovascular disease and many other medical conditions, it will not be a problem if you only consume it in moderation.

That is not to mention that most of the fat in this food is extremely good for the body.

3. Protein

The protein content in peanut butter is also not small, helping trainees increase muscle building efficiency and muscle recovery.

However, this is an incomplete protein person, lacking some other essential amino acids, so you need to eat in combination with other nutrients sources.

4. Vitamins and minerals

The special nutritional value of peanut butter lies in an abundant source of vitamins and minerals.

  • Vitamins: E, B3, B5, B6 …
  • Minerals: Folate, magnesium, copper, manganese, iron, zinc, potassium, selenium …

3. “Cheap” energy supply for the practitioner

A high-intensity workout person needs more than 3000 calories per day for exercise.

To meet this level of energy, you need to consume quite a large amount of natural foods and supplements, and of course… it costs money.

Comparing protein-rich foods, you'll see:

  • 100 calories from peanut butter (1 tablespoon) cost about $ 0.07
  • 100 calories from cheese cost about $ 0.55
  • 100 calories from tuna cost about $ 0.60
  • 100 calories from turkey breast cost about $ 0.75

Thus, in terms of calories provided, peanut butter's price is quite low compared to the general ground.

4. Source of muscle building and repair protein

Two tablespoons of peanut butter will provide you with about 7g of protein, suitable for a nourishing and muscle-building snack.

This protein content is not really called high; moreover, it is an incomplete protein. Heavy athletes need 100-150g of protein per day, sometimes having to eat a full jar of peanut butter.

But of course, no one eats like that. To increase the amount and quality of protein, combine peanut butter with other foods such as milk.

The amino acids in milk will make the perfect complement to what's missing in peanut butter.

5. Provide many vitamins, minerals, and beneficial plant compounds

Notable vitamins and minerals in peanut butter are folates, vitamin E, magnesium, and resveratrol – nutrients that can reduce heart disease risk.

Magnesium has also been linked to a reduced risk of developing diabetes in adults.

Peanut butter also contains a small amount of zinc – a mineral important for boosting the immune system, essential for athletes.

6. Add more fiber

Fiber contributes to feelings of fullness, helping dieters eat less without feeling hungry. Besides, it also helps you to solve problems related to constipation and the gastrointestinal tract.

Enjoy peanut butter on whole-grain bread, you have added 6-8g of fiber to your body, compared with 20-35g all day needs.

Cons of peanut butter and other considerations for use

  • Peanut butter is quite high in calories, so avoid overeating if you don't want excess calories to cause weight gain.
  • Peanut butter does not provide much of the carbohydrates needed to fuel muscles.
  • Peanut butter contains incomplete protein.

So should bodybuilders eat peanut butter?

The answer is yes, as long as you eat it in moderation and combine it with other nutritious foods.

Also, if you have a peanut allergy, then avoid all related products, including peanut butter.

3. Which type of peanut butter and almond butter is better?

In addition to peanut butter, almond butter is also an increasingly popular and popular dish. The nutritional profiles and benefits of these two are also quite similar.

  • Almond butter is richer in vitamin E and iron.
  • Peanut butter is richer in vitamin B3 and selenium, which helps with energy production and fat metabolism.

In general, these two avocados are interchangeable due to the same healthy fats and essential nutrients.
